Transaction ec31ec83967d6bbc94d02439819c836454f7bf07c41a3d990e52f9b648dd4145
1 Input
1 Output
-
ec31ec83967d6bbc94d02439819c836454f7bf07c41a3d990e52f9b648dd4145:0
- value
- 180000
- script pubkey
- OP_0 OP_PUSHBYTES_20 d815ccbc741e0b2f49f1090f8528d570f0a567cf
- address
- bc1qmq2ue0r5rc9j7j03py8c22x4wrc22e70zwkdqz